Azerbaijan ranks 6th in Aviation Price Index of countries offering least expensive flights
Baku, September 7, AZERTAC
Online travel agency Kiwi.com has produced 2016 Aviation Price Index, a ranking detailing countries of the world which offer the most and least expensive flights. Azerbaijan ranked sixth among the countries offering the least expensive flights.
The research, which took into account over 1 million international and domestic journeys, found that India offered the least expensive flight prices per 100km of travel, whilst the United Arab Emirates clocked in with the most expensive tickets.
To calculate the rankings, Kiwi.com analysed over a million flights to find an average price of domestic and international flights on a low cost and a legacy airline from each of the countries. Domestic flights were calculated by finding an average of flight costs from the country’s capital to up to five major cities within the country (where available), or a major city in a neighbouring country where no domestic flights were available, whilst international costs were calculated from the capital of each country to up to five international hubs within the same continent. All flights were checked for the same dates of travel (or neighbouring dates where necessary) on- and off-season, taking into account the same destinations and travel scheduling.
